Evolving Narratives in African Media
This chapter examines the changing media landscape in Africa, focusing on the dominance of foreign narratives and the need for authentic, self-determined storytelling. It discusses the challenges faced by local media outlets amid the rise of misinformation and the impact of the internet on traditional media models. The conversation highlights the importance of accurate representation and the gradual shift towards a more nuanced understanding of African stories in global coverage.
